What Is Social Adult Day Care?

Social Adult Day Care is a wonderful program that provides a structured environment which provides eligible clients with socialization, supervision, and monitoring, as well as personal care and nutrition, in a protective setting.

If your parent, spouse, or loved one experiences physical or cognitive decline due to the aging process, we can help. Each individual is assessed to see if EverCare Life can benefit him or her. Prior to enrollment, each individual is offered a free pass as a trial visit, to meet the staff and other clients, enjoy breakfast and lunch, and to become familiar with the EverCare Life Social Adult Day Center experience.  Participants require medical clearance from their primary care physician.
